Inno Holdings Inc. (NASDAQ:INHD – Get Free Report) was the recipient of a large decline in short interest in August. As of August 31st, there was short interest totaling 108,982 shares, a decline of 41.3% from the August 15th total of 185,748 shares. Approximately 4.3% of the company’s stock are short sold. Based on an average trading volume of 322,021 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 0.3 days.

About Inno
Inno Holdings Inc manufactures and sells cold-formed-steel members, castor cubes, mobile factories, and prefabricated homes in the United States. The company provides cold-formed steel framing and a mobile factory for off-site equipment rental, sales, service, and support. It serves in residential, commercial, industrial, and infrastructure projects. Inno Holdings Inc was founded in 2019 and is headquartered in Brookshire, Texas.
